FreshPorts News

News and announcements regarding FreshPorts, The Place For Ports.

svnup

 Development  No Responses »
Mar 062013
 

I should have a look at net/svnup and see if it’s better for FreshPorts than svn.

 Posted by Dan Langille at 11:31 pm

still a problem with vumxl I think

 Development  No Responses »
Feb 182013
 

Compare the pages for ruby18 on prod, dev, and beta. It seems they disagree on what versions are affected. I’m not sure if this is a pkg_verison issue or not.

 Posted by Dan Langille at 9:11 pm

New sanity test proposed: CATEGORIES

 Development  No Responses »
Feb 032013
 

If you’re committing a port, the physical category must be included in CATEGORIES. That is, sysutils/bacula-server/Makefile must have sysutils in CATEGORIES. When people move ports, they often overlook that issue. In a recent commit, 25 ports failed this test. Proposal: add a new sanity test which checks for this situation and alerts the committer.

 Posted by Dan Langille at 8:40 pm

Updates to vuxml ranges fails

 Bug fixes, Development, PostgreSQL, vuxml  1 Response »
Jan 152013
 

If a vuxml entry is updated, and the ranges change, those changes are not recorded in FreshPorts. This came to my attention from the FreeBSD Security team. They noticed that for the recent Oracla Java vuln FreshPorts had all versions for > 7. It boiled down to this: www.freshports.org/vuxml.php?vid=16846d1e-f1de-11e1-8bd8-0022156e8794 [1] differs from this: www.vuxml.org/freebsd/16846d1e-f1de-11e1-8bd8-0022156e8794.html [2] [...]

 Posted by Dan Langille at 9:23 pm

Wrong link to svnweb

 Development  No Responses »
Jan 142013
 

Brad Davis wrote in to explain that the home page for net-mgmt/nagios-snmp-plugins-extras on beta is wrong. It is missing the hostname for the URL. Indeed it is. And it’s wrong on the dev box too. I looked. I found out the cause. Here is a brief version of the code which pulls back the hostname [...]

 Posted by Dan Langille at 11:37 am

I found a few more makes to convert to jails

 Development  No Responses »
Dec 302012
 

When I went looking for commands to convert to the new jail strategy, I failed to find two. I have remedied that oversight now. make showconfig This command extracts the configuration items from the port. Like all the other scripts, it is fairly straight forward. The following is from make-showconfig.sh: make master-sites-all This command extracts [...]

 Posted by Dan Langille at 5:36 pm

dev.FreshPorts.org now using jail

 Development, jail  1 Response »
Dec 292012
 

The jail approach mentioned in previous articles has been implemented on the dev system. It took about 4 hours of coding this afternoon. The setup script I spent some time today gathering together the stuff I’d mentioned in the two previous posts on this topic. The result is a one-line command which will create a [...]

 Posted by Dan Langille at 5:09 pm

Altering scripts to use the jail

 Development, jail, Master/Slave  No Responses »
Dec 282012
 

Recently, I wrote about using a jail to get better results. Today, I’m altering the scripts so they make use of this jail. For the most part, this will involve the creation of scripts that will run in the jail and duplicate the functionality of the existing FreshPorts code. What needs to be changed? I’m [...]

 Posted by Dan Langille at 11:59 am

vuxml updates not being posted

 Development  No Responses »
Nov 282012
 

emmh wrote to mention that the vuxml posts on FreshPorts were out of date. I checked. Sure enough. They were. Checking the sites On the homepage, under Latest Vulnerabilities, the latest entry was dated Oct 17. And here it was, November. Something is wrong. The beta website showed Aug 14. And my dev website showed [...]

 Posted by Dan Langille at 11:43 am

Getting more accurate results…

 Development, jail  No Responses »
Nov 082012
 

FreshPorts has always strived to be correct. Even when it’s difficult. One issue which always always proven difficult is ports that rely upon other ports. or cannot be installed with other ports. Case in point, sysutils/msktutil, which includes this message: IGNORE: cannot install: SASL support requested and openldap-client-2.4.20 is installed That’s not really appropriate on [...]

 Posted by Dan Langille at 8:08 pm
 Older Entries
gipoco.com is neither affiliated with the authors of this page nor responsible for its contents. This is a safe-cache copy of the original web site.